The Bachelor rivals Caelynn Miller-Keyes and Hannah Brown have finally explained their feud in their own words.

Caelynn, 23, and Hannah B., 24, competed against each other once before vying for Colton Underwood's heart on The Bachelor, as they were roommates during the Miss USA pageant in 2018.

Tensions escalated and the women backstabbed each other during their quest for Colton's final rose, but after weeks of drama, the girls decided to hash things out and bury the hatchet in order to focus on their own separate relationships with the Bachelor.

"There was no big bombshell. It was just a lot of different incidents where we realized that we weren't the most compatible of friends," Caelynn, who held the title of Miss North Carolina 2018, told Us Weekly.

"We're just different people and that's totally fine, but there was no big incident... We were in the same pageant and we were hanging out a ton and there's little things. It's competitive and we handle things differently and that's okay."

Caelynn placed as the runner-up in the Miss USA competition last year, while Hannah didn't even make the Top 15.

Hannah was therefore initially depicted as a jealous gossip queen out for revenge on The Bachelor.

She was shown telling Colton that Caelynn is "fake" and full of lies. Hannah also used the word "hostile" when explaining what the Miss USA environment was like with Caelynn participating.

Afterward, Caelynn accused Hannah of "manipulation, deceitfulness and talking bad" about her. Caelynn also suggested Hannah handles a competitive atmosphere poorly.

"There were just little things that kind of added up. And we just have different values on things," Hannah, who served as Miss Alabama 2018, told Us of the ladies' falling out.

"I like to say that my friends fill my cup up and I fill their cup up in return and she didn't fill my cup up, and so I didn't want to be friends anymore. So that's how I feel."

The two women solved their problems during the January 31 episode of The Bachelor. While they didn't exactly become friends again, Caelynn and Hannah decided to be respectful and courteous of one another.

"It has been uncomfortable. We used to be good friends and then we had a tiff and I think it's okay for us to be a little upset. There is no getting around it," Hannah noted.

Caelynn, however, said she and Hannah attempted to "be supportive of one another and put the past in the past."

Back in January, multiple sources discussed the ladies' feud with New York magazine's Vulture entertainment news website and took Hannah's side. A former contestant who knew both Hannah and Caelynn called Caelynn "manipulative."

Colton eliminated Hannah during the February 18 episode of The Bachelor after she met his parents in Denver, CO, and admitted she was "falling in love with him."

Colton later sent Caelynn packing during the February 25 episode after he traveled to her hometown in Virginia to meet her family. Colton broke Caelynn's heart because she had professed she was "in love" with him shortly before getting dumped at the Rose Ceremony.

Colton now has three women still in the running for his heart: Hannah Godwin, Tayshia Adams, and Cassie Randolph.
